Searched refs:Extract1 (Results 1 – 4 of 4) sorted by relevance
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/ |
H A D | AMDGPURegisterBankInfo.cpp | 2879 auto Extract1 = B.buildExtractVectorElement(DstRegs[1], CastSrc, IdxHi); in applyMappingImpl() local 2901 MachineBasicBlock *LoopBB = Extract1->getParent(); in applyMappingImpl() 2908 Extract1->getOperand(0).setReg(TmpReg1); in applyMappingImpl() 2910 B.setInsertPt(*LoopBB, ++Extract1->getIterator()); in applyMappingImpl()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/SystemZ/ |
H A D | SystemZISelLowering.cpp | 7354 SDValue Extract1 = in combineFP_ROUND() local 7357 DCI.AddToWorklist(Extract1.getNode()); in combineFP_ROUND() 7358 DAG.ReplaceAllUsesOfValueWith(OtherRound, Extract1); in combineFP_ROUND() 7418 SDValue Extract1 = in combineFP_EXTEND() local 7421 DCI.AddToWorklist(Extract1.getNode()); in combineFP_EXTEND() 7422 DAG.ReplaceAllUsesOfValueWith(OtherExtend, Extract1); in combineFP_EXTEND()
|
/freebsd/contrib/llvm-project/llvm/lib/IR/ |
H A D | AutoUpgrade.cpp | 1984 Value* Extract1 = Builder.CreateExtractElement(B, (uint64_t)0); in upgradeMaskedMove() local 1986 Value* Select = Builder.CreateSelect(Cmp, Extract1, Extract2); in upgradeMaskedMove()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/ |
H A D | AArch64ISelLowering.cpp | 19278 SDValue Extract1 = DAG.getNode(ISD::EXTRACT_VECTOR_ELT, DL, VT, Other, in performExtractVectorEltCombine() local 19283 return DAG.getNode(N0->getOpcode(), DL, VT, Extract1, Extract2); in performExtractVectorEltCombine() 19291 {N0->getOperand(0), Extract1, Extract2}); in performExtractVectorEltCombine()
|